Deoxyribonucleic acid-deoxyribonucleic acid hybridization of R factors.

L C Ingram.   

Abstract

A new method of estimating deoxyribonucleic acid homology is presented and used to measure the homology between bacterial plasmids of different compatibility groups. Deoxyribonucleic acid of the P-group plasmid RP1, originally isolated in Pseudomonas aeruginosa, has considerable (50%) homology with an N-group plasmid of the Enterobacteriaceae.
